How to Make Heavenly Banana Walnut Cream Cake

Ingredients:

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/2 cup sour cream
  • 3 ripe bananas, mashed
  • 1/2 cup chopped walnuts
  • 1/2 cup white chocolate chips
  • 2 cups creamy custard
  • 1 banana, sliced (for garnish)
  • 1/4 cup whole or halved walnuts (for garnish)

Directions:

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our two 8-inch round cake pans.
  2. In a medium b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king soda, and salt. Set aside.
  3. In a large mixing bowl, cream together the softened butter and granulated sugar until light and fluffy. Beat in the eggs one at a time, then stir in the vanilla extract.
  4. Mix in the sour cream and mashed bananas until well combined.
  5.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ing until just combined. Fold in the chopped walnuts and white chocolate chips.
  6. Divide the batter evenly between the prepared cake pans. Bake for 30-35 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ean. Let the cakes cool in the pans for 10 minutes, then turn them out onto a wire rack to cool completely.
  7. Once the cakes have cooled, spread half of the creamy custard over the top of one layer. Place the second layer on top and spread the remaining custard over the top.
  8. Garnish with banana slices and whole or halved walnuts. Serve immediately or refrigerate until ready to serve.

How to Store Heavenly Banana Walnut Cream Cake

To keep your cake fresh, store it in an airtight container in the refrigerator. It will last up to 3-4 days. If you want to keep it longer, you can freeze the cake without the custard for up to a month. Just make sure to wrap it tightly!

Tips to Make Heavenly Banana Walnut Cream Cake

  • Use very ripe bananas for the best flavor and moisture.
  • Make sure your butter is at room temperature for easier mixing.
  • You can toast the walnuts before adding them for an extra crunch and flavor.
  • Keep an eye on the cake while baking; every oven is different, and baking times may vary.

Variation

If you want to change things up a bit, you can replace the walnuts with pecans or add in some cinnamon for a warm spice flavor. For a chocolate twist, consider using chocolate chips instead of white chocolate!

FAQs

1. Can I make this cake ahead of time?
Yes, you can bake the cake layers a day in advance. Just store them properly in the refrigerator and assemble with custard when ready to serve.

2. How can I tell if the cake is done?
Insert a toothpick into the center of the cake; if it comes out clean or with a few crumbs, the cake is done baking.

3. Can I use other nuts in this recipe?
Absolutely! You can replace walnuts with pecans or even almonds, depending on your preference.
